Australian Test vice-captain Pat Cummins was visibly emotional when he reunited with his pregnant wife Becky Cummins outside his Sydney hotel where he was quarantining after getting back from India. Cummins along with 37 other members of the Australian contingent were first flown out to the Maldives and then subsequently to Australia after the suspension of the Indian Premier League’s 2021 edition.
The video was widely shared and liked on Twitter as it captured the true emotions of the player and his partner. Reportedly, Cummins has decided to sit out of the rescheduled IPL in UAE, to spend time with family during the pregnancy of his wife.
Cummins, 28, is one of the costliest players in the league and was a key member of the struggling Kolkata Knight Riders. He almost played a blinder with the bat in a game against Chennai Super Kings where he threatened to take the game away from the yellow brigade with his 34 balls 66. The New South Wales player also took nine wickets in seven games in the IPL.
Post the suspension of the IPL, Australian players had spent a lot of time in the Maldives before they fulfilled the criteria to get back to the country as there are travel restrictions on travelling from India to Australia. The players further underwent hotel quarantine before they could reunite with their families.
